The ordinary tax rate of Swiss securities transfer tax is 0.15% for securities issued by a tax resident of Switzerland and 0.3% for securities issued by a tax resident of a foreign country. When purchasing a real estate property in Switzerland, the transfer tax is generally imposed at a tax rate ranging from 0,8% to 3,3%, depending on the Swiss canton in which the respective estate is located, but there are Swiss regions that no longer apply this tax. No securities transfer tax is levied in the case of incorporation, a tax neutral reorganization, and a group internal transfer of a shareholding of at least 20 percent.
